Subject: [PULL 08/10] tests/qtest: distinguish src/dst migration VM stop/resume events
Date: Fri, 2 Jun 2023 12:49:08 +0200

From: Daniel P. Berrangé <berrange@redhat.com>

The 'got_stop' and 'got_resume' global variables apply to the src and
dst migration VM respectively. Change their names to make this explicit
to developers.
